Work location: Hirslanden Klinik Hirslanden | Zürich Start date: Immediately or by arrangement Employment type: Permanent Reference number: 69398 Are you looking for a task in which you can combine professional competence with personal responsibility and scope for design? In the Klinik Hirslanden Zürich, a modern working environment awaits you where quality and humanity count. For our ward with a focus on urology and interdisciplinary surgery, we are looking for a dipl. nursing professional with an additional function in specialist responsibility. You will care for patients at a high nursing level and actively participate in the professional and organizational further development of the ward. YOUR AREA OF IMPACT • Needs- and customer-oriented nursing and care of patients according to the nursing process in cooperation with our partner physicians and an interprofessional team. <br /> YOUR TASKS • Holistic and individual care of the patients assigned to you according to the nursing process • Independent implementation of the diagnostic and therapeutic measures prescribed by the physician with the support of our healthcare assistants • Recognition and mastery of emergency situations and initiation of adequate measures until the physician arrives • Taking responsibility for correct patient documentation and information transfer in the assigned area of responsibility • Conducting internal department evaluations as well as specialist short training sessions <br /> REQUIRED EDUCATION <br /> • Completed training as a dipl. nurse or corresponding SRK recognition for foreign diplomas <br /> PREVIOUS EXPERIENCE <br /> • Professional experience in an acute care hospital required <br /> OTHER SKILLS AND KNOWLEDGE <br /> • Great flexibility, resilience, and high organizational talent • Good German language skills in speaking and writing (B2 certificate) • Good IT user knowledge • High social competence as well as strong empathy • Teamwork skills and ability to guide employees <br /> In addition to an attractive workplace on the right side of Lake Zurich, a well-coordinated inter- and multiprofessional team awaits you. You will work with a modern Medical Clinic Information System and can expect extensive further training and development opportunities from us. For the optimal work-life balance, we offer flexible working conditions that allow mothers and fathers equally to combine professional activity and family duties. We remunerate in accordance with the regional market and offer attractive social and fringe benefits. Employees who must change clothes completely for their work receive four additional paid days off with a 100% workload. With a reduced workload, the days off decrease accordingly. Employees employed on an hourly basis benefit from equivalent financial compensation. The Hirslanden Group is the largest medical network in Switzerland. The group includes 16 clinics in 9 cantons. It also operates 5 outpatient surgical centers, 18 radiology institutes, and 6 radiotherapy institutes. The group has 11,025 employees.
